Ppt
Upcoming SlideShare
Loading in...5
×

Like this? Share it with your network

Share
  • Full Name Full Name Comment goes here.
    Are you sure you want to
    Your message goes here
    Be the first to comment
    Be the first to like this
No Downloads

Views

Total Views
2,394
On Slideshare
2,394
From Embeds
0
Number of Embeds
0

Actions

Shares
Downloads
38
Comments
0
Likes
0

Embeds 0

No embeds

Report content

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
    No notes for slide

Transcript

  • 1. Stage au Vallourec Research Aulnoye du 10 Avril au 16 juin 2012 Bâtir une base de données Achats sous Access, permettant de gérer le renouvellement des contrats fournisseurs du VRA. Auteur: Guillaume HAUTCOEUR Tuteur professionnel: Monsieur Gaëtan BRAUD Tuteur universitaire: Monsieur Jean-Claude BREUCQ Année universitaire: 2011/2012
  • 2. SommaireRemerciementsIntroductionL’entrepriseCahier des chargesRéalisation du sujetFreins et moteur du stageRésultats obtenusCe que le stage m’a apportéConclusion 2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 3. Remerciements L’ensemble des enseignants de l’IUT Mr Jean-Claude Breucq, mon tuteur enseignant Mr Gaëtan Braud, mon tuteur professionnel Mr David Williot, utilisateur du logiciel Mr François Pineau, aide au langage Visual Basic pour Applications Messieurs Gaël Coutier et Sébastien Leroy, les deux informaticiens Tous les personnels du VRA pour leur accueil et leur sympathie 3 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 4. Introduction Stage dans l’entreprise Vallourec - Précisément au VRA But: Bâtir une base de données Access  Gestion des contrats fournisseurs du VRA Intégration section Achats du VRA Rédaction d’un manuel d’utilisation du logiciel Formation au logiciel 4 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 5. Présentation deLeader mondiale des solutions tubulaires  marché de l’énergie électrique, du pétrole et du gazApplications industrielles : automobile, mécanique etconstructionQuelques chiffres:22 200 collaborateurs en 201251 sites de productionPrésence dans plus de 20 pays5, 296 Milliard d’euros de C.A 2011 5 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 6. VALLOUREC RESEARCH AULNOYE 5 centres de recherches à travers le monde, 1 seul centre en France  A Aulnoye-Aymeries appelé VRA pour Vallourec Research Aulnoye. Dispose de 150 ingénieurs & techniciens Budget annuel : 18 Millions d’Euros 6 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 7. Missions du VRAMissions : la R&D est basé sur des projets à moyen et long terme Développement de procédés et de nouveaux produits Expertise technique pour les usines de Vallourec et de leurs clients Veille Technologique Répartition de lactivité 15% 50% développement 35% expertise veille 7 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 8. Cahier des charges Elaboration avec Mr David WilliotBâtir une base de données Achats sous Access, permettant de gérer lerenouvellement des contrats fournisseurs du VRA. Cette base contiendra lesinformations suivantes : les données fournisseurs, les fichiers, les donnéesimportantes du contrat (date de fin, intitulé, etc…). Souhait d’avoir 4 types de contrats dans la base et 2 types de rappels: Type contrat Rappel en fonction des dates d’échéance Contrat annuel Inférieur à 3 mois Contrat dinvestissement Date d’échéance déjà dépassé Contrat annuel Contrat à prestation Intellectuelle 8 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 9. Maquettage 9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 10. Réalisation du sujetPour réaliser ce sujet, j’ai utilisé: Deux tables Contrat & Achats Des formulaires Des boutons Des requêtes SQL Des états Du Langage Visual Basic pour Applications 10 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 11. Exemple d’application de requêtes SELECT contrat.[n fournisseur], contrat.[nom entreprise], contrat.objet, contrat.[date echeance] FROM contrat WHERE (((contrat.[date echeance])<=Now()+90)) AND (contrat.[date echeance])>=Now()) ORDER BY contrat.[date echeance]; Private Sub Liste34_DblClick( Cancel As Integer)DoCmd.OpenForm “ annuel requete”, n, , “[N ]= “ & Me.Liste34.Column(0) End Sub 11 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 12. Suppression d’un contrat Private Sub Commande29_Click() Résultat à l’écran Dim sql As String If MsgBox("Voulez-vous supprimer ce contrat ?", Etape 1 : vbYesNo, "SUPPRIMER contrat ?") = vbYes Thensql = "DELETE contrat.[N ],contrat.[n fournisseur],contrat.[nom entreprise], contrat.[objet], contrat.[date Etape 2 : livraison], contrat.[date reception provisonnel], contrat.[date reception definitive], contrat.[contrat], contrat.[cahier des charges], contrat.[condition générale], contrat.[offre renouvellement], contrat.[type] FROM contrat WHERE (((contrat.[N ])=[ choisir un n contrat svp ? ])); Etape 3 : DoCmd.SetWarnings False DoCmd.RunSQL sql End If End Sub 12 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 13. Freins et moteurs du stage Moteurs Freins • Livres empruntés à la bibliothèque • Peu de connaissance Access pour apprendre rapidement • Aucune connaissance VBA • Réalisation d’un journal de bord pour • Problème de compilation de code savoir où je vais • Pas beaucoup de personnes • Cahier des charges clair connaissent la programmation sous • Mr Pineau qui m’a consacré du temps Access pour mes explications des erreurs VBA • Encadrement tous les jours de mon tuteur • Matériel informatique personnel à disposition 13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 14. Résultats ObtenusA travers cette base de données, l’utilisateur peut: Ajouter un contrat qui sera trié par type Lister les différents contrats par type: afficher le contrat, le cahier des charges, l’offre de remboursement Afficher les dates d’échéance de contrats et prévenir l’utilisateur de son expiration Générer un PDF du contrat et le stocker dans un dossier Ajouter un fournisseur Lister les renseignements des différents fournisseurs du VRA Imprimer la liste des fournisseurs Archiver un contrat 14 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 15. Captures d’écrans… 15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 16. 16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 17. 17Guillaume HAUTCOEUR Rapport de stage DUT Informatique 2ème année
  • 18. Sécurité de la base
  • 19. Ce que le stage m’a apporté…D’acquérir de l’expérience professionnelleNouvelles connaissances de certains langagesD’approfondir des connaissances vues en théories à l’universitéAméliorer ma communication et faire preuve d’iniativeDécouvrir le métier de développeur de base de donnéesS’adapter à la vie en entreprise
  • 20. ConclusionNouvelles connaissancesConfronté aux difficultés réelles du monde de travailConsolider mon expérience acquises lors de ma formationBilan positifContinuer dans ce domaine
  • 21. Merci pour votre attention…